The Recording Catalog System provides automatic discovery and indexing of all OpenAdapt recordings, segmentation results, and episodes. It eliminates manual file selection across the ecosystem by providing a centralized SQLite database that tracks all available data.
- Automatic Discovery: Scan directories to find recordings and segmentation results
- Centralized Database: Single source of truth at
~/.openadapt/catalog.db - Zero Configuration: Works out-of-the-box with default paths
- Ecosystem-Wide: All viewers can query the catalog
- Fast Queries: SQLite with indexes for efficient lookups
- Metadata-Rich: Tracks frames, events, duration, timestamps, tags

Stores metadata about each recording.
CREATE TABLE recordings (
id TEXT PRIMARY KEY, -- Recording identifier (e.g., "turn-off-nightshift")
name TEXT NOT NULL, -- Display name (e.g., "Turn Off Nightshift")
description TEXT, -- Optional description
path TEXT NOT NULL, -- Absolute path to recording directory
created_at REAL NOT NULL, -- Unix timestamp
duration_seconds REAL, -- Recording duration
frame_count INTEGER, -- Number of screenshots
event_count INTEGER, -- Number of events (clicks, keys, etc.)
task_description TEXT, -- Task description from capture
tags TEXT, -- JSON array of tags
metadata TEXT -- JSON for additional metadata
);Tracks segmentation results for recordings.
CREATE TABLE segmentation_results (
id TEXT PRIMARY KEY, -- Unique segmentation ID
recording_id TEXT NOT NULL, -- FK to recordings.id
path TEXT NOT NULL, -- Path to episodes JSON file
created_at REAL NOT NULL, -- Unix timestamp
episode_count INTEGER DEFAULT 0, -- Number of episodes
boundary_count INTEGER DEFAULT 0, -- Number of boundaries
status TEXT DEFAULT 'complete', -- 'complete', 'partial', 'failed'
llm_model TEXT, -- Model used (e.g., "gpt-4o")
metadata TEXT, -- JSON for additional metadata
FOREIGN KEY (recording_id) REFERENCES recordings(id)
);Stores individual episodes within segmentation results.
CREATE TABLE episodes (
id TEXT PRIMARY KEY, -- Unique episode ID
segmentation_result_id TEXT NOT NULL, -- FK to segmentation_results.id
recording_id TEXT NOT NULL, -- FK to recordings.id
name TEXT, -- Episode name
description TEXT, -- Episode description
start_time REAL, -- Start timestamp
end_time REAL, -- End timestamp
start_frame INTEGER, -- Start frame index
end_frame INTEGER, -- End frame index
confidence REAL, -- Segmentation confidence (0-1)
metadata TEXT, -- JSON for additional metadata
FOREIGN KEY (segmentation_result_id) REFERENCES segmentation_results(id),
FOREIGN KEY (recording_id) REFERENCES recordings(id)
);Automatically discover and index recordings from default or specified directories:
# Scan default directories
openadapt-viewer catalog scan
# Scan specific directories
openadapt-viewer catalog scan \
--capture-dir /path/to/openadapt-capture \
--segmentation-dir /path/to/segmentation_output
# Scan multiple directories
openadapt-viewer catalog scan \
--capture-dir /path/to/recordings1 \
--capture-dir /path/to/recordings2 \
--segmentation-dir /path/to/seg_outputDefault paths searched (if no directories specified):
- Recordings:
~/oa/src/openadapt-capture./recordings~/.openadapt/recordings
- Segmentation results:
~/oa/src/openadapt-ml/segmentation_output./segmentation_output~/.openadapt/segmentation_output

Scan-on-demand was chosen because:
- No background process required
- Simple and reliable
- Works across all platforms
- User controls when indexing happens
- Can be integrated into CI/CD pipelines
File watching can be added later if real-time updates are needed.
For the file:// protocol (offline viewing):
- CORS limitations: Can't fetch JSON files via fetch()
- Offline support: Viewers work without a server
- Portability: Single HTML file contains everything
- Fast loading: No network requests needed
Alternative: Use HTTP server for dynamic loading (future enhancement).
